网页交互效果有哪些

网页交互效果包括动态菜单、悬停效果、滑动动画、表单验证、弹出窗口等。这些效果不仅提升用户体验,还能增加网站吸引力。通过合理运用JavaScript和CSS,可以实现多种交互功能,让网站更具互动性和现代感。

imagesource from: pexels

网页交互效果的重要性及其在提升用户体验和网站吸引力方面的作用

在当今互联网时代,网页交互效果已成为网站设计的重要组成部分。它不仅能够提升用户体验,还能增强网站的吸引力,使访客留下深刻印象。网页交互效果涵盖了多种类型,如动态菜单、悬停效果、滑动动画、表单验证和弹出窗口等。本文将详细介绍这些交互效果,激发读者对深入了解每种效果的兴趣,从而为网站设计提供更多灵感和创意。

一、动态菜单

1、动态菜单的定义与作用

动态菜单是一种常见的网页交互效果,它能够根据用户的操作动态地显示或隐藏菜单项。这种效果不仅提升了网站的导航体验,还增强了用户与网站的互动性。动态菜单的作用主要体现在以下几个方面:

  • 提升用户体验:通过动态菜单,用户可以更快速地找到所需信息,从而提高访问效率。
  • 增强网站吸引力:独特的动态菜单设计可以吸引用户的注意力,提升网站的视觉效果。
  • 优化网站结构:动态菜单可以帮助网站更好地组织内容,使信息更加清晰易懂。

2、常见动态菜单实现方式

目前,实现动态菜单的方式主要有以下几种:

  • 纯CSS:利用CSS的伪类选择器和过渡效果,可以制作出简单的动态菜单。
  • JavaScript:通过JavaScript,可以实现更复杂的动态菜单功能,如多级菜单、搜索菜单等。
  • jQuery:jQuery库提供了丰富的选择器和事件处理函数,可以简化动态菜单的实现过程。

3、动态菜单的优缺点

优点

  • 易于实现:动态菜单可以通过多种方式实现,适应不同的技术栈。
  • 交互性强:用户可以通过鼠标或键盘操作,实现菜单的展开和收起。
  • 视觉效果好:通过CSS和JavaScript,可以制作出丰富的动态效果。

缺点

  • 性能消耗:动态菜单需要加载额外的CSS和JavaScript代码,可能会对网站性能产生一定影响。
  • 兼容性问题:不同的浏览器对动态菜单的支持程度不同,可能存在兼容性问题。

通过以上内容,我们可以了解到动态菜单的定义、实现方式以及优缺点。在接下来的文章中,我们将继续探讨其他网页交互效果,如悬停效果、滑动动画等。

二、悬停效果

1、悬停效果的常见应用场景

悬停效果是一种常见的网页交互效果,在网页设计中广泛使用。它通常出现在鼠标悬停在元素上时触发,如链接、图片、按钮等。以下是一些常见的悬停效果应用场景:

  • 链接:改变链接颜色、形状或添加动画效果,增加视觉效果。
  • 图片:显示图片的详细描述或相关内容。
  • 按钮:改变按钮的颜色、形状或添加阴影,使其更具吸引力。
  • 搜索框:显示搜索框下的提示信息。

2、实现悬停效果的技术手段

实现悬停效果主要有以下几种技术手段:

  • CSS3过渡效果:通过改变元素的透明度、颜色、位置等属性,实现简单的悬停效果。
  • CSS3动画:利用CSS3的关键帧动画,实现更为复杂的悬停效果。
  • JavaScript:使用JavaScript,可以编写更复杂的悬停效果,如动态改变图片内容等。

3、悬停效果对用户体验的影响

悬停效果对用户体验有以下几点影响:

  • 增加视觉吸引力:合适的悬停效果可以使网页更具视觉吸引力,提升用户浏览兴趣。
  • 提供额外信息:通过悬停效果,可以向用户展示更多相关信息,帮助用户更好地了解内容。
  • 增强交互体验:悬停效果可以提高用户与网页的互动性,增加用户停留时间。

在运用悬停效果时,应注意以下几点:

  • 适度使用:避免过多使用悬停效果,以免影响网页性能和用户体验。
  • 简洁美观:悬停效果应简洁美观,避免过于复杂的设计。
  • 保持一致性:在不同元素上使用相同的悬停效果,保持网页风格统一。

总之,悬停效果是提升网页交互体验的重要手段,但需合理运用,避免过度设计。

三、滑动动画

1. 滑动动画的类型与效果

滑动动画是网页交互效果中的一种常见形式,它通过在屏幕上移动元素来吸引用户的注意力。这类动画可以分为横向滑动、纵向滑动和3D滑动等。横向滑动动画常用于图片轮播和导航菜单,而纵向滑动动画则适用于内容滚动展示。

2. 使用CSS和JavaScript实现滑动动画

实现滑动动画主要依赖于CSS的过渡效果和JavaScript的计算能力。CSS过渡可以让元素在状态改变时平滑过渡,而JavaScript则可以控制动画的起始点、结束点和持续时间。

以下是一个简单的CSS和JavaScript结合的滑动动画示例:

/* 样式 */.slider {  width: 100%;  overflow: hidden;}.slide {  width: 100%;  transition: transform 0.5s ease;}/* JavaScript */function slideLeft() {  var slides = document.querySelectorAll(\\\'.slide\\\');  var currentSlide = document.querySelector(\\\'.active\\\');  var nextSlide = currentSlide.nextElementSibling;  if (!nextSlide) {    nextSlide = slides[0];  }  currentSlide.classList.remove(\\\'active\\\');  nextSlide.classList.add(\\\'active\\\');  var currentTransform = currentSlide.style.transform;  var nextTransform = \\\'translateX(-100%)\\\';  currentSlide.style.transform = nextTransform;  nextSlide.style.transform = \\\'translateX(0)\\\';}

3. 滑动动画在网页设计中的重要性

滑动动画在网页设计中具有以下重要性:

  • 提升用户体验:滑动动画可以让用户更直观地了解网站内容,提高用户满意度。
  • 增强视觉效果:滑动动画可以丰富网页视觉效果,提高网站的整体吸引力。
  • 优化导航结构:滑动动画可以简化导航结构,让用户更方便地浏览网站内容。

总之,合理运用滑动动画可以提升网页设计的美观度和用户体验,为网站带来更多的价值。

四、表单验证

1、表单验证的基本概念

表单验证是确保用户输入信息准确性的重要手段。它通过客户端或服务器端的脚本程序对用户提交的表单数据进行检查,确保数据符合特定的格式和规则,从而减少无效数据的提交,提高数据质量。

2、常见的表单验证方法

  • 客户端验证:在用户提交表单之前,通过JavaScript脚本程序进行验证。这种方式可以即时反馈验证结果,提高用户体验。
  • 服务器端验证:在用户提交表单后,通过服务器端的脚本程序进行验证。这种方式可以确保数据的准确性,防止恶意数据提交。

3、表单验证对用户输入准确性的提升

  • 减少无效数据:通过验证规则,可以过滤掉不符合要求的输入,减少服务器端的处理负担。
  • 提高用户体验:即时反馈验证结果,引导用户正确填写表单,提高用户满意度。
  • 增强安全性:防止恶意数据提交,降低网站遭受攻击的风险。

以下是一个简单的客户端表单验证示例:



在上面的示例中,我们使用了JavaScript来验证用户名和密码的长度。如果输入不符合要求,会在对应的输入框下方显示错误信息。当输入符合要求时,表单将被提交。

五、弹出窗口

1、弹出窗口的用途与分类

弹出窗口是一种常见的网页交互效果,其主要用途包括广告展示、信息提示、用户引导等。根据弹出窗口的触发方式和目的,可以分为以下几类:

  • 广告弹出窗口:通常在用户浏览网页时突然弹出,用于展示广告内容。
  • 信息提示弹出窗口:在用户执行某个操作后弹出,用于提示用户注意或确认。
  • 用户引导弹出窗口:引导用户完成注册、登录等操作。

2、实现弹出窗口的技术细节

实现弹出窗口通常需要使用HTML、CSS和JavaScript。以下是一个简单的实现步骤:

  1. 创建弹出窗口的HTML结构:使用
    元素包裹弹出窗口的内容,并为该元素设置样式,使其在页面中不可见。
  2. 使用CSS设置弹出窗口的样式:通过修改
    元素的样式,实现弹出窗口的边框、背景颜色、字体等样式。
  3. 使用JavaScript控制弹出窗口的显示与隐藏:通过JavaScript代码控制弹出窗口的显示与隐藏,实现触发条件。

3、弹出窗口的使用注意事项

  • 避免过度使用:过多地使用弹出窗口会影响用户体验,导致用户流失。
  • 合理设置触发条件:根据实际情况设置弹出窗口的触发条件,避免不必要的干扰。
  • 优化弹出窗口的动画效果:使用CSS动画或JavaScript动画优化弹出窗口的动画效果,提升用户体验。
  • 确保弹出窗口内容简洁明了:避免在弹出窗口中放置过多无关信息,保持内容简洁明了。

通过以上几点,我们可以合理地运用弹出窗口,提升用户体验,增强网站吸引力。

结语

网页交互效果在提升网站互动性和现代感方面发挥着至关重要的作用。合理运用动态菜单、悬停效果、滑动动画、表单验证和弹出窗口等效果,不仅能够增强用户体验,还能提升网站的吸引力。随着技术的不断发展,未来网页交互技术将更加丰富多样,为用户带来更加愉悦的浏览体验。因此,网站开发者应紧跟技术发展趋势,不断创新,为用户提供更加优质的网页交互体验。

常见问题

1、什么是网页交互效果?

网页交互效果是指用户与网站页面之间的互动形式,它通过视觉、听觉、触觉等感官体验,提升用户的浏览体验。常见的交互效果包括动态菜单、悬停效果、滑动动画、表单验证和弹出窗口等。

2、如何选择适合自己网站的交互效果?

选择适合自己网站的交互效果需要考虑以下因素:

  • 目标用户:了解目标用户的需求和偏好,选择与之匹配的交互效果。
  • 网站类型:根据网站的类型和内容,选择与之相符合的交互效果。
  • 网站性能:考虑交互效果对网站性能的影响,避免因效果过多而影响网站加载速度。
  • 设计风格:选择与网站设计风格相一致的交互效果,保持整体风格统一。

3、交互效果过多会对网站性能产生什么影响?

交互效果过多会导致以下问题:

  • 加载速度变慢:过多的交互效果会占用更多资源,导致网站加载速度变慢。
  • 用户体验下降:过多的交互效果可能会分散用户的注意力,降低用户体验。
  • 搜索引擎优化(SEO)影响:加载速度变慢和用户体验下降都可能对搜索引擎优化产生负面影响。

4、有哪些工具可以帮助实现网页交互效果?

以下是一些常用的工具,可以帮助实现网页交互效果:

  • jQuery:一个流行的JavaScript库,提供了丰富的交互效果。
  • Bootstrap:一个流行的前端框架,包含了许多内置的交互效果。
  • Vue.js:一个轻量级的JavaScript框架,适用于构建动态交互式网页。

5、如何平衡交互效果与网站加载速度?

以下是一些建议,可以帮助平衡交互效果与网站加载速度:

  • 优化资源:对图片、视频等资源进行压缩和优化,减少文件大小。
  • 异步加载:将交互效果放在异步加载的资源中,避免阻塞页面渲染。
  • 懒加载:对非关键资源采用懒加载,延迟加载直到需要时。
  • 简化效果:避免使用过于复杂的交互效果,选择简单易用的效果。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/95894.html

(0)
路飞SEO的头像路飞SEO编辑
高端网站建设有哪些
上一篇 2025-06-15 21:59
手机优化有哪些公司
下一篇 2025-06-15 22:00

相关推荐

  • 做一个官网怎么做的美观

    要做一个美观的官网,首先需明确品牌定位和目标受众,选择符合品牌调性的色彩和字体。布局要简洁明了,确保导航直观易用。使用高质量的图片和视频,提升视觉吸引力。优化页面加载速度,确保用户体验流畅。最后,定期更新内容,保持网站活力。

    2025-06-17
    0152
  • 如何制作微商小程序

    制作微商小程序,首先选择合适的开发平台,如微信官方小程序开发工具。注册小程序账号,获取AppID。设计界面,注重用户体验,结合微商特点,突出产品展示和购买功能。编写代码,利用微信提供的API接口实现支付、客服等功能。最后,进行测试和发布,确保程序稳定流畅。

    2025-06-14
    0382
  • 网页端分辨率是多少

    网页端分辨率通常指的是显示器或网页设计时的像素尺寸。常见的分辨率有1920x1080(Full HD)、2560x1440(2K)和3840x2160(4K)。选择合适的分辨率可以提升用户体验,确保网页内容在不同设备上显示清晰。优化网页分辨率是提升SEO排名的关键因素之一。

    2025-06-11
    01
  • 融资经费如何专项审计

    专项审计融资经费需严格遵循审计程序,确保资金使用合规。首先,审计人员应审核融资合同及资金流向,核对账目与实际支出。其次,关注资金使用效率,评估项目进展与预期目标是否一致。最后,出具详细审计报告,提出改进建议,确保经费使用透明、合规。

    2025-06-13
    0266
  • 云主机如何分空间

    云主机分空间可通过两种方式:1. 使用云平台自带的磁盘管理工具,如AWS的EBS、阿里云的云盘,直接在控制台调整磁盘大小;2. 通过操作系统命令行工具,如Linux的`fdisk`或`parted`进行分区和格式化。注意备份数据,避免操作失误。

    2025-06-13
    0257
  • 商桥怎么开通

    开通商桥只需几步:首先,登录百度账号,进入百度营销后台;其次,在左侧菜单找到‘商桥’,点击‘立即开通’;然后,根据提示填写相关信息,完成验证;最后,设置客服人员和权限,即可成功开通。商桥助力企业高效沟通,提升客户转化率。

    2025-06-11
    09
  • 如何推广小程序商城

    推广小程序商城需多渠道布局:利用微信生态内的朋友圈广告、公众号推文和社群分享,提升曝光率。同时,结合线下活动、优惠券和会员体系,吸引用户关注和转化。数据分析优化推广策略,提升用户粘性和购买率。

    2025-06-13
    0272
  • 微博如何关闭私密聊天

    要关闭微博的私密聊天功能,首先打开微博APP,进入“我”的页面,点击右上角的设置图标。接着选择“隐私设置”,在隐私设置中找到“私信设置”选项。进入私信设置后,你会看到“私密聊天”选项,将其关闭即可。这样,你就不会再收到私密聊天的消息了,确保了隐私安全。

    2025-06-06
    010
  • 如何流利说方言

    要流利说方言,首先需沉浸在该方言的环境中,多听多说。可以通过观看方言影视剧、听方言歌曲、与本地人交流等方式提升语感。其次,掌握方言的发音规则和常用词汇,系统学习其语法结构。每天坚持练习,模仿本地人的语音语调,逐步提高流利度。

    2025-06-09
    012

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注